What Goes Into Custom Decks?
At its most basic level, a deck is a flat, elevated platform connected to your home or positioned separately in your yard. But today's decks are much more sophisticated than simple platforms. They involve carefully planned load-bearing frameworks that support decades of daily use. The walking surface is installed over this frame using composite boards, natural hardwood, or pressure-treated lumber, depending on your lifestyle needs.
The engineering involved in a deck project begin with the copyright board, which anchors the deck to your home's exterior framing. From there, vertical posts and lateral members are set into concrete footings to bear the structure's weight. Joists span across between the beams, and the surface planks are attached over the joists. Guardrails, steps, and custom elements are then incorporated to finish the structure.
Modern decks now routinely include provisions for drainage, ventilation, and long-term maintenance. High-performance composite materials resist fading, staining, and mold, making them a popular choice for people who enjoy their deck without the work. Traditional timber species like Douglas fir, cedar, or exotic hardwoods remain beautiful when treated with quality finishes.

The Decks Building Process From Start to Finish
- Initial Design Consultation and Site Evaluation — Our project managers connect with you to explore your ideas, evaluate the available space, and note HOA guidelines or zoning details that may affect the project.
- Planning the Layout and Choosing Materials — After gathering your input, our project team produce construction documents that outline every structural element of your deck. You choose your decking material from our range of available products.
- Securing Permits and Approvals — Golden State Builders Group manages all required applications on your behalf, ensuring your deck meets all local building codes and community deed restrictions before breaking ground.
- Preparing the Site and Pouring Footings — Our carpenters dig and set concrete piers, making certain all vertical members is set at the correct depth and correctly aligned for a plumb and solid frame.
- Framing the Structure — The primary structural members are cut, assembled, and fastened according to engineered specifications, forming the solid foundation that supports all other components.
- Laying the Surface and Securing the Boards — Decking planks are positioned in the approved layout and secured with concealed fasteners or face screws for a smooth, professional finished surface. Stairs, railings, and post caps are installed to complete the structure.
- Site Cleanup, Inspection, and Approval — Before calling the project complete, our supervisors conduct a thorough inspection, make any needed corrections, and guide you through the completed space so you understand how to care for your new deck.

Decks Common Questions Answered
What is the typical timeline for a deck project?A typical custom deck installation take between two to four weeks, influenced by design features, permitting speed, and site conditions. Complex projects with multiple sections may take five to eight weeks, while smaller ground-level platforms can often be completed in a week or two.
How much should I budget for deck construction?Deck costs differ considerably depending on square footage, material choice, and features. Basic ground-level wood platforms often come in at $8,000 to $15,000. Well-appointed custom builds typically cost between eighteen and forty thousand dollars. High-end projects can exceed $60,000. What is the expected lifespan of a custom deck?A professionally built deck routinely delivers 20 to 30 years or more with routine upkeep. Composite decking materials typically carry manufacturer warranties of 25 to 30 years. Natural wood decks can match that lifespan provided they are cared for with consistent refinishing cycles.
Do I need a permit to build a deck in Walnut Creek?Typically, a permit is required — decks over a certain height or square footage require a building permit in Walnut Creek and across the surrounding municipalities.
